Expand Energy: Tax Savings Helps Offset Weaker Near-Term Natural Gas Price Expectations Expand's 2025 and 2026 cash income taxes may be reduced by a combined $500 million due to the One Big Beautiful Bill Act. The company has also reported operational and capital efficiency improvements. These items help offset much of the near-term impact of weaker (than previously expected) natural gas prices. seekingalpha.com - 6 days ago

Expand Energy: Leveraged To Higher Natural Gas Prices Electricity demand is surging due to climate, electrification, and AI, driving a structural shift to higher prices and favoring natural gas producers. Recent policy changes and peaking shale oil output will constrain new wind/solar and reduce associated gas supply, tightening the gas market. Expand Energy stands out as a pure-play gas producer with significant reserves, production growth, and merger synergies, positioning it for outperformance. seekingalpha.com - 1 week ago

Description Chesapeake Energy Corporation operates as an independent exploration and production company in the United States. It engages in acquisition, exploration, and development of properties to produce oil, natural gas, and natural gas liquids from underground reservoirs. The company holds interests in natural gas resource plays in the Marcellus Shale in the northern Appalachian Basin in Pennsylvania and the Haynesville/Bossier Shales in northwestern Louisiana. As of December 31, 2023, the company owns a portfolio of onshore U.S. unconventional natural gas assets, including interests in approximately 5,000 natural gas wells. Chesapeake Energy Corporation was founded in 1989 and is based in Oklahoma City, Oklahoma.
